Okay, first of all, I think these are the most beautiful dragons on DC to date.

 

To the whole Christmas/Solstice thing,

 

To everyone pasting blocks about "Solstice isn't Christmas!" and "Christmas isn't Solstice!", it's more than just the shortest/longest days/nights of the year. While that's a fundamental part of the holiday, there's a lot to it--and a lot of what we define as the non-commercial aspects of--wait for it--Christmas.

 

The Christmas tree was a pagan/solstice tradition (and actually warned against in the Christian Old Testament and said that it was a bane to their god). The fundamental colors used are pagan/solstice tradition. The lights, the birth and rebirth, the stockings, the fireplaces, the traditional recipes--all pagan/solstice tradition.

 

The only word here is "Christ" in "Christmas" and I think people are getting unnecessarily riled about that. Really? Solstice is Christmas. I don't care if you're worshipping the sun, a tree, a wine god, a holy baby, or a jolly fat turkish invader, the very text reads "The spirit of Christmas"; so what is the spirit of it to you? What does that mean? Is the name worth that much, or is it a tradition, a feeling, an intent and a purpose to the time of year? THAT is what these dragons represent.

 

So yes, a Christmas and a Solstice dragon really are essentially the same.

 

If we want to get all politically correct we should just remove Christmas from any of the descriptions, and that's really unnecessary. And then what about Halloween? Hallow's Eve? Samhain? Saint's Day? And then there's the slippery slope of Valentine's Day. Lupercalia? Ystävänpäivä! Dragobete, Araw ng mga Puso, Sepandarmazgan! Make the madness stop!

 

 

I think people need to stop being so worried about the "Christ" in "Christmas" and understand the spirit of the holiday more than the name it goes by. Even if you're being sort of anal retentive, most of Christmas tradition comes from the Solstice, and so the spirit of christmas and the solstice still resonate.

 

These are very much the spirits of Christmas. DC chooses to call it Christmas. We should be flattered in outside cultures that they've decided to make Solstice Dragons, Yule Dragons, and more, and not bicker over the cultural preference of the owner, who very politely makes this a free to play game.

 

In the end: What does the spirit of the season mean to you?

 

Cuz' if we all just get to throw our own versions in, I declare a Festivus For the Restuvus, and begin the Holiday with an airing of grievances: Stop complaining. They are perfect.
